Average Rainy - Precipitation days in Deniyaya

Over the course of the year, Deniyaya experiences 2835 mm of rain across 125 days. On this page you will discover more about the number of precipitation days.

Monthly Distribution of Rainy Days

The wettest month is November, with 15 rainy days bringing 428 mm of rain. In contrast, February sees 5 rainy days with 146 mm of rain.
